April 2009 Astrocast

Key Events:  

Full Moon in Libra:  April 9, 2009

New Moon in Taurus: April 24, 2009

Retrograde Planets: 

Venus:  March 6 - April 16, 2009

Saturn:  December 31, 2008 - May 16, 2009

Pluto:  April 4 - September 10, 2009
